Summary

Dr. Diane Godorov is a family medicine physician who also specializes in pediatrics, bringing 28 years of experience to her practice. She earned her medical degree from Philadelphia College of Osteopathic Medicine and focuses her care on both adult and child patients. Dr. Godorov is fluent in both Spanish and English, allowing her to serve diverse communities effectively.

Dr. Godorov practices at Valley Children's Healthcare in Madera, California, and Sonora Regional Medical Center in Sonora, California. She has hospital affiliations with Reading Hospital, Wellspan York Hospital, Valley Children's Healthcare, Scotland Memorial Hospital Inc, Mission Hospital McDowell, and Sonora Regional Medical Center. Her expertise includes caring for premature babies and managing preterm birth complications. She also performs essential diagnostic tests such as blood type testing and antibody screening. Patients have given Dr. Godorov an average rating of 4.0, reflecting their confidence in her compassionate care.
